How can you use Autoview to trigger orders on Testnet BitMEX?
Can you provide a detailed explanation of how to use Autoview to trigger orders on Testnet BitMEX?
6 answers
- NoFaceJul 13, 2021 · 5 years agoSure! Autoview is a powerful tool that allows you to automate your trading strategies on Testnet BitMEX. To use Autoview, you first need to install the Autoview Chrome extension and connect it to your Testnet BitMEX account. Once connected, you can create custom trading scripts using Autoview's scripting language. These scripts can be used to define your trading strategy, including when to enter and exit trades, and what conditions to trigger orders. Autoview will then monitor the market and execute your orders automatically based on your predefined rules. It's a great way to take advantage of the Testnet environment to test and refine your trading strategies before trading with real funds on BitMEX.
